Violations per inspection, 3-yrInspection history & violations
Source: NYS Office of Children and Family Services- Violation
416.5(v) · Operating carbon monoxide detectors must be used in all group family day care homes when required, and located in areas of the home in accordance with applicable laws.
Corrected by Feb 19, 2026
- Violation
416.11(a)(1) · No child may be accepted for care in a child care program unless the program has been furnished with a written statement signed by a health care provider verifying that the child is able to participate in child care and currently appears to be free from contagious or communicable diseases. A child's medical statement must have been completed within the 12 months preceding the date of enrollment.
Corrected by Feb 19, 2026
- Violation
416.15(c)(13) · The program must maintain on file at the group family day care home, available for inspection: a daily schedule documenting the arrival and departure times of each caregiver, employees and volunteers;
Corrected by Feb 19, 2026
- Violation
416.5(l)(2) · All animals present at the program that require a license must be licensed.
Corrected by May 30, 2025
- Violation
416.4(b)(1) · Evacuation drills must be conducted at least monthly during the hours of operation of the group family day care home.
Corrected by May 30, 2025
- Violation
416.4(h)(4) · All paths of egress on the interior and exterior of the home, including corridors, aisles and approaches must be kept free of obstructions, impediments and debris at all times.
Corrected by May 30, 2025
- Violation
416.3(h) · Peeling or damaged paint or plaster must be repaired.
Corrected by Aug 22, 2023
- Violation
416.14(m) · All child care programs must have at least one caregiver who holds a valid certification in c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) and first aid on the premises of the child care program during the program's operating hours.
Corrected by Aug 22, 2023
